Chain-free freehold mid-terrace, newly refurbished throughout
This chain-free, freehold mid-terrace offers four bedrooms across three floors and has been newly refurbished throughout. The layout provides two reception rooms, a fitted kitchen and a single family bathroom, plus a small rear yard garden. At about 894 sq ft the property is compact for a four-bedroom house but well arranged for first-time buyers or landlords seeking an income-let near Ilkeston town centre.
The location is a practical selling point: central Station Road position with excellent mobile signal, fast broadband and close walking distance to local shops, schools and transport links. On-street parking is available directly outside and the property benefits from mains gas central heating via a boiler and radiators. Council tax is noted as very cheap, which supports lower ongoing costs.
Buyers should note material negatives: the surrounding area is described as very deprived with very high local crime levels, which will affect amenity and marketability to some purchasers. The house is small overall and has only one bathroom for four bedrooms — useful to consider for family use. On-street parking only and a small rear yard mean limited outdoor space and no off-street parking.
Overall this property presents immediate move-in potential after its recent refurbishment and suits a first-time buyer wanting a central, low-maintenance starter home or an investor targeting rental demand in a busy town location.
